Personality & Motivations
Hige is characterized as laid-back and intuitive, often relying on his instincts while interacting with both humans and other wolves. His humorous side makes him a charismatic figure among his friends, and he is known for having a flirtatious demeanor, always on the lookout for romantic interests. Hige’s obsession with food occasionally distracts him from more serious objectives, bringing a comedic element to the series. This quirk, combined with his desire to experience meaningful connections, drives his motivations throughout the narrative.
Abilities / Powers
Hige’s primary abilities revolve around his enhanced sensory perception, particularly his acute sense of smell, which surpasses that of his companions. This skill allows him to detect threats and navigate various environments effectively. Although he is not excessively combative, Hige proves resourceful when conflicts arise, often employing cunning strategies rather than brute force. His character doesn’t undergo significant power evolution; instead, the focus remains on his contributions to the group’s dynamics and emotional landscape.
